Sydney McLaughlin: The Fastest 400m Hurdler in History

McLaughlin’s rise to global stardom began early. She first gained attention in 2016, qualifying for the Rio Olympics at just 16 years old. While that experience shaped her, it was at the Tokyo 2020 Olympics where she made history, breaking the 400m hurdles world record with a stunning 51.46 seconds to claim the gold medal.

However, she didn’t stop there. In 2022, at the World Athletics Championships, McLaughlin ran an unbelievable 50.68 seconds, shattering her own record and finishing over a second ahead of her competitors—an unheard-of margin in sprinting events.

What Makes Sydney McLaughlin So Fast?

Sydney McLaughlin’s dominance isn’t just about raw speed—it’s about a perfect blend of technique, strategy, and mental toughness. Here’s what sets her apart:

Flawless Hurdling Form – Unlike many hurdlers who lose momentum, McLaughlin glides over hurdles effortlessly.

Explosive Acceleration – She can switch gears mid-race, leaving opponents behind.

Unmatched Endurance – Her ability to maintain top speed for extended distances gives her a competitive edge.

Mental Strength – Staying calm under pressure, she executes race plans with surgical precision.
